Задать вопрос

Переключение класса при скролле вниз/вверх на jQuery?

Подскажите пожалуйста грамотные решения для переключения класса при скролле страницы вниз а затем вверх на jQuery, как, например, здесь tympanus.net/Development/ArticleIntroEffects/index.html
  • Вопрос задан
  • 381 просмотр
Подписаться 3 Оценить Комментировать
Помогут разобраться в теме Все курсы
  • Нетология
    Fullstack-разработчик на Python + нейросети
    20 месяцев
    Далее
  • Skillfactory
    Профессия Веб-разработчик
    12 месяцев
    Далее
  • Академия Eduson
    Fullstack-разработчик на JavaScript
    11 месяцев
    Далее
Пригласить эксперта
Ответы на вопрос 1
chlp
@chlp
фулстек
Не знаю, что конкретно вы имели в виду в примере, но можно например так:
var currentScrollPosition = 0;
$(window).scroll(function () {
   var newScrollPosition = $(this).scrollTop();
   if (newScrollPosition > currentScrollPosition){
       // меняем класс по скроллу вниз
   } else {
      // меняем класс по скроллу вверх
   }
   currentScrollPosition = newScrollPosition;
});
Ответ написан
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ы